Course objectives
Students are able to evaluate the current concept of linguistic correctness. They are able to comprehensively explain the concepts of standard and non-standard (colloquial) Czech. They are able to distinguish problematic spelling and grammar phenomena and to suggest the best solution within a particular text. Students understand the difference between the language standard and codification. They are able to use codification handbooks effectively and perform proofreading text.
Learning outcomes
At the end of the course the student will be able to: - define the cultivated form of the national language in both spoken and written form. - explain the positions of specific language phenomena in the language system. - discover deficiencies in the spelling and grammar of texts. - explain the concept of linguistic correctness in spelling, morphology and in other linguistic levels, and to evaluate some of the often-discussed phenomena as linguistically correct or incorrect. - perform proofreading.
Syllabus
  • 1. Language, the language system. 2. Language levels, linguistic disciplines. 3. The problem of standard and non-standard (colloquial) Czech (formality and informality). Linguistic correctness. 4. Language standard, codification. Codification handbooks and work with them. Changes in the codification of the past and today. 5.-6. The graphic aspects of language. Czech spelling. Spelling and linguistic correctness. 7.-8. Morphological aspects of texts. Linguistic correctness in morphology. 9. Most common deviations from the language correctness in contemporary written texts. The most common mistakes in public written texts. Possible causes of language variations. 10. Most frequent deviations from the language correctness in pupil and student work, their causes. Options to eliminate them. 11.-12. Lexical spelling and proofreading.

Teaching methods
The type of tuition: seminar. A seminar, active analytical students work in the analysis of texts, active synthetic students work in the interpretation of linguistic phenomena, discussion about the professional course issues. The tuition will have a form of language and orthographical excercises - spoken and written.
Assessment methods
Presentations at the workshop to the selected sub-theme related to the issue of linguistic correctness. The knowledge of discussed matter will be verified by written tests in each semminar session. The final test includes approximately20 questions focused to elementary language phenomena. To be successfull student has to answer 80 % of them. Testing knowledge of spelling and grammar knowledge.
